MIAMI GARDENS, Fla. | After leading by 30 points at the break, No. 22 Florida Memorial University dismantled Florida National 99-47 in front of a packed house in the home opener at the FMU Wellness Center. The win marks the third straight victory for the Lions to open the season.
The Lions were led by
Latavious Mitchell who finished with a game-high 22 points on 9-of-14 shooting from the field to go along with a game-high 12 rebounds while adding three assists.
As a team, FMU dominated the paint, grabbing 54 rebounds versus just 27 for their opponent.
Current SUN Conference Men's Basketball Defensive Player of the Week
Mohamad Diallo had a stellar contest, generating 19 points on 9-of-11 shooting from the field while teammate
Terrin Hamilton produced 11 points and grabbed nine boards in the lopsided victory.
FMU newcomer Dorell Little shot a perfect 5-of-5 from the field, finishing with 13 points, six rebounds and two assists.
